Signs the Current Setup is Failing
In Drytown, CA, homeowners may notice several signs indicating that their water treatment system is not functioning effectively. One of the most common symptoms is the presence of scale buildup on faucets and showerheads, which suggests that hardness minerals like calcium and magnesium are not being adequately removed. Additionally, if you observe brown or reddish stains on laundry or fixtures, this may point to elevated iron and manganese levels in the water. A metallic taste or noticeable odor can also indicate that the existing system is struggling to filter contaminants properly, compromising the overall quality of your water supply.
As these issues manifest, you might also experience cloudy water or increased sediment in your taps. This sediment can lead to further damage to appliances and plumbing systems, raising concerns about long-term maintenance. Comparing Treatment Approaches in Drytown, CA
When considering water treatment options in Drytown, homeowners face a variety of approaches, each with its own set of advantages and limitations. Traditional methods, such as water softeners and reverse osmosis systems, provide significant improvements in water quality but can also come with maintenance demands and space requirements. For example, a water softening system can effectively reduce hard water minerals like calcium and magnesium, which in turn helps prevent scale buildup. However, these systems often require regular replenishing of salt and can take up considerable space in your home.
